Rambler's Top100
Форум: MS ACCESSVBVBA MS OfficeMS SQL server
Новые сообщения: 0000

Форум: MS ACCESS

Вопросы связанные с MS ACCESS

Обновить визитку
Участники «Online»
Все участники

 
 

Доброго времени суток, Посетитель!

вид форума:
Линейный форум Структурный форум

тема: 2003 на 2010
 
 автор: ial52   (02.11.2011 в 22:39)   личное сообщение
 
 

Ничего не могу запустить на 2010 из написаного на 2003. Постоянно ругается на CDO.DLL
В принципе на 2003 все прекрасно крутится и вертится (пара фирм даже с 97 не ушла), но понимаю, что пора уходить на 2010. А не могу. Кто в курсе как эту закавыку побороть?

  Ответить  
 
 автор: osmor   (03.11.2011 в 09:00)   личное сообщение
 
 

вообще CDO не имеет отношения к Access. Это обертка для MAPI. странно как-то . Проверьте ссылки на библиотеки.

  Ответить  
 
 автор: ial52   (03.11.2011 в 11:44)   личное сообщение
 
 

Приветствую!
По-видимому ругается Эксчендж сервер... Переинсталить, что ли?

  Ответить  
 
 автор: osmor   (03.11.2011 в 15:51)   личное сообщение
 
 

ХЗ. я Эксчендж в глаза ни разу не видел. не понятно почему в 2003 работает а в 2010 -нет. или это на разных машинах?
какое сообщение об ошибке?

  Ответить  
 
 автор: ddi   (03.11.2011 в 16:00)   личное сообщение
 
 

у меня 2010 отправ мне ...
ПС может 2003(русскый) а 2010 (англискый) ?

  Ответить  
 
 автор: ial52   (03.11.2011 в 16:07)   личное сообщение
 
 

всек на одном языке

  Ответить  
 
 автор: osmor   (03.11.2011 в 16:17)   личное сообщение
 
 

"у меня 2010 отправ мне ... "
иди водку пей.

  Ответить  
 
 автор: ddi   (03.11.2011 в 18:24)   личное сообщение
 
 

  Ответить  
 
 автор: ial52   (03.11.2011 в 19:54)   личное сообщение
 
 

Вот и я об этом. Однако проблема - то остается.

  Ответить  
 
 автор: ial52   (04.11.2011 в 09:43)   личное сообщение
 
 

Установил 2003 - история повторилась. Короче говоря Access отказывается работать с кодом. Даже не знаю, что и подумать. К счастью это происходит на вспомогательном компутре.
Однако впору кричать КАРАУЛ
Кто может помочь?

  Ответить  
 
 автор: Гоблин   (04.11.2011 в 10:43)   личное сообщение
 
 

В свое время переводил базу с формата 2000 офис ХР на офис 2003. Задолбался. Не работает и все тут. Синтаксис блин написания. В частности в ссылках на подчиненные формы обязательно надо было добавлять .form!...
Скорей всего тут тоже синтаксис в коде не нравится, что без замечаний проходил в предыдущей версии. Надо пересматривать.

  Ответить  
 
 автор: ddi   (04.11.2011 в 11:04)   личное сообщение
 
 


Кто может помочь?


базу отправ http://www.slil.ru/

  Ответить  
 
 автор: ial52   (04.11.2011 в 15:23)   личное сообщение
 
 

Вроде проблема проявилась - отсутствие microsoft cdo 1.21 for windows 2000 library
Где он стоит и где можно взять? Но самое главное - куда он пропал?

  Ответить  
 
 автор: ddi   (05.11.2011 в 13:15)   личное сообщение
 
 

http://support.microsoft.com/kb/171440

  Ответить  
 
 автор: ddi   (05.11.2011 в 13:16)   личное сообщение
 
 

http://www.pcreview.co.uk/forums/accessing-cdo-1-21-failure-t1840147.html

  Ответить  
 
 автор: ial52   (05.11.2011 в 21:48)   личное сообщение
 
 

Все гораздо прозаичнее - синтаксис, черт бы его побрал.

  Ответить  
 
 автор: Гоблин   (05.11.2011 в 21:53)   личное сообщение
 
 

Ну так я же говорил.

  Ответить  
 
 автор: ial52   (05.11.2011 в 22:45)   личное сообщение
 
 

Вот паразитство какое. Сейчас мучаюсь, никак не могу к отчету прицепить картинку. Как просто было раньше
Me.[PICT00].Picture = .LookIn & "\" & .FileName
А теперь не хочет. Файл (картинку), собака, видит, а загрузить не может. Вот тебе и переход на 2010

  Ответить  
 
 автор: час   (05.11.2011 в 22:53)   личное сообщение
 
 

Попробуй картинку с отчёта нафиг удалить.
Сжать сохранить(Спаси и сохрани) базу, а потом открой в редакторе и поновой картинку поставь на место - я имею ввиду сам контрол Picture или кто там у тебя.

  Ответить  
 
 автор: ial52   (05.11.2011 в 23:36)   личное сообщение
 
 

ага. Попробую

  Ответить  
 
 автор: ial52   (06.11.2011 в 00:04)   личное сообщение
 
 

Нет. Проблема в синтаксисе, уверен уже. Буду "рыть".

  Ответить  
 
 автор: snipe   (06.11.2011 в 06:28)   личное сообщение
 
 

откройте отчет в режиме конструктора и невидимым
измените свойства
закройте отчет
откройте в нормальном режиме

  Ответить  
 
 автор: ial52   (06.11.2011 в 14:50)   личное сообщение
 
 

Все гораздо прозаичнее. Я в таких случаях говорю - Кружок юного программиста, занятие шестое.
Просто ввел новую переменную, которой присвоил значение пути, а потом все как обычно.
Все заработало.

  Ответить  
 
 автор: час   (06.11.2011 в 21:08)   личное сообщение
 
 

  Ответить  
HiProg.com - Технологии программирования
Rambler's Top100 TopList